Maldazzar Rivendare

Maldazzar Rivendare was a powerful death knight in the service of the ArchLich Tezzeret Thuzad.

Physical features

A penetrating chill precedes the Maldazzar’s appearance. The shadows deepen, elongating like gnarled, skeletal fingers. The death knight being stands strong and straight-backed, sharp as a dagger, with weathered, hawkish features that might have once been handsome. Dark green, layered plate forming an armor protects the man’s form, evoking something akin to a paladin. He leans on a greatsword of onyx bone and rare metal.  

History

In life, Maldazzar Rivendare was a rich landowner in the Orrin empire and a friend to Tezzeret, who convinced him to join the Cult of the Damned. As he member of the cult, jealousy and paranoia drew Maldazzar away from the righteous path of his goddess Cyrrollalee. After Tezzeret rebirth, Maldazzar betrayed those he claimed to love, bringing destruction down upon them and himself. He might have sought redemption for his past, but Maldazzar was eventually turned in a death knight by the archlich and became the second in command of the cult, becoming a champion of the undead.   Maldazzar now deeply resents the living and spends his restless undeath in service of Tezzeret. He carries out his evil missions with intense focus and ruthless efficiency. However in death, Maldazzar has also rediscovered the honor that escaped him in life. He observes the rules of knightly conduct on the battlefield, which means he never strikes an unprepared opponent and never cheats to win. Even still in combat he is a fearless opponent who will not hesitate to destroy a foe he deems worthy of his attention, and he will hunt down anyone who dares interfere with his plans.   After the first defeat of Tezzeret, Maldazzar held Alterin against the neighboring realms.   It is unknown if Maldazzar is dead or not.
